From 6854a05e221fac42b9e025cbf356b2a057f212aa Mon Sep 17 00:00:00 2001 From: Vladimir Agafonkin Date: Thu, 15 Aug 2019 19:11:40 +0300 Subject: [PATCH] upgrade deps & node versions --- .travis.yml | 4 ++-- package.json | 8 ++++---- polylabel.js | 2 +- 3 files changed, 7 insertions(+), 7 deletions(-) diff --git a/.travis.yml b/.travis.yml index 32b0584..998c9d1 100644 --- a/.travis.yml +++ b/.travis.yml @@ -32,13 +32,13 @@ matrix: - make test - language: node - node_js: 4 + node_js: 10 script: - npm install - npm test - language: node - node_js: stable + node_js: node script: - npm install - npm test diff --git a/package.json b/package.json index 29a7331..a29feea 100644 --- a/package.json +++ b/package.json @@ -11,14 +11,14 @@ "author": "Vladimir Agafonkin", "license": "ISC", "devDependencies": { - "eslint": "^3.0.1", + "eslint": "^4.19.1", "eslint-config-mourner": "^2.0.1", - "tape": "^4.6.0" + "tape": "^4.11.0" }, "eslintConfig": { "extends": "mourner" }, "dependencies": { - "tinyqueue": "^1.1.0" + "tinyqueue": "^2.0.3" } -} \ No newline at end of file +} diff --git a/polylabel.js b/polylabel.js index 5819a44..2468a5b 100644 --- a/polylabel.js +++ b/polylabel.js @@ -26,7 +26,7 @@ function polylabel(polygon, precision, debug) { if (cellSize === 0) return [minX, minY]; // a priority queue of cells in order of their "potential" (max distance to polygon) - var cellQueue = new Queue(null, compareMax); + var cellQueue = new Queue(undefined, compareMax); // cover polygon with initial cells for (var x = minX; x < maxX; x += cellSize) {